CAS Number: 129954-34-3
Formula: C₃₃H₅₇N₁₁O₉
Molar Mass: 751.87 g/mol
Sequence: Thr-Lys-Pro-Arg-Pro-Gly-Pro
Overview: SELANK is a synthetic neuropeptide developed by the Institute of Molecular Genetics of the Russian Academy of Sciences. It is an analogue of the endogenous tetrapeptide tuftsin (Thr-Lys-Pro-Arg), which is a fragment of the human immunoglobulin G heavy chain. SELANK features a Pro-Gly-Pro sequence extension, which provides it with significantly greater metabolic stability compared to the natural tuftsin.
Mechanism of Action (Research Context): SELANK’s mechanism of action is complex and multifaceted, primarily targeting the central nervous system. Research suggests its primary effects are derived from:
GABAergic System Modulation: SELANK is believed to allosterically modulate GABA-A receptors, increasing the inhibitory effects of GABA. This mechanism is similar to that of benzodiazepines but is not associated with their typical sedative or habit-forming side effects.
Neurotransmitter Balance: It has been shown to influence the concentration of monoamine neurotransmitters, including normalizing serotonin and dopamine levels in the brain, which is critical for regulating mood and anxiety.
Neurotrophic Factor Upregulation: Studies in animal models indicate that SELANK can rapidly elevate the expression of Brain-Derived Neurotrophic Factor (BDNF) in the hippocampus, a protein crucial for neuronal survival, growth, and memory formation.
Enkephalin Inhibition: SELANK may also act by inhibiting enzymes responsible for the degradation of endogenous enkephalins, which are natural peptides involved in stress reduction and pain response.
Research Applications: In a laboratory setting, SELANK is studied for a wide range of potential applications:
Anxiety and Stress: Investigated for its potent anxiolytic effects in models of generalized anxiety disorder (GAD), social anxiety, and stress-related disorders.
Cognitive Enhancement: Studied for its nootropic properties, including its ability to improve memory formation, learning processes, and cognitive function, especially under conditions of stress.
Immunomodulation: As an analog of tuftsin, it is also researched for its ability to modulate immune responses, including the expression of cytokines like IL-6.
